The Siemens pureform DCF UDCMC20 is a passive dispersion compensation module engineered to counteract chromatic dispersion in optical fiber communication systems. It delivers -342.00 ps/nm of negative dispersion compensation, enabling signal integrity preservation and extended transmission reach in high-bit-rate DWDM networks without regeneration. The module utilizes dispersion compensating fiber (DCF) technology and operates across the C-Band wavelength range (1525 nm to 1565 nm).
– Technical Specifications
• Dispersion Compensation Value: -342.00 ps/nm
• Core Technology: Negative Dispersion Compensation Fiber (DCF)
• Fiber Type: Single-Mode
• Operating Wavelength Range: C-Band (1525 nm to 1565 nm)
• Dispersion Slope Compensation: Nominal 100 percent dispersion slope compensation for standard single-mode fibers
• Module Type: Passive
– Key Features
• Mitigates chromatic dispersion-induced signal spreading and distortion over long transmission distances
• Reduces residual dispersion in optical transmission paths
• Designed for compatibility with ITU G.652 compliant single-mode fibers, including Corning SMF-28™
• Enhances overall DWDM system performance through dispersion slope matching
– Typical Applications
• Dense Wavelength Division Multiplexing (DWDM) systems
• Long-haul and ultra-long-haul optical communication networks
• High-bit-rate transmission systems requiring extended reach
• Standard single-mode fiber transmission optimization
– Compatibility & Integration
The UDCMC20 complements standard single-mode transmission fibers in modern optical networks. Its dispersion compensation characteristics align with ITU G.652 fiber standards, enabling direct integration into existing DWDM architectures and long-distance communication infrastructure.
